Sarojini College of Pharmacy, Kolhapur, established in 2017, is a relatively new pharmacy institute. The institute is situated at Rajendra Nagar, Kolhapur, Maharashtra. This affiliated institute emerges as a potential competition in the educational sphere. Spread over a compact campus area of 2 acres, the institute is approved by both the Pharmacy Council of India and the All India Council for Technical Education. The college has enrolment of 354 students and a faculty strength of 29 for good student-to-teacher ratios that promote learning.

Sarojini College of Pharmacy offers two courses in pharmacy. B.Pharma is a four-year full-time course that takes 100 students, and D.Pharma is also a full-time, two-year course holding 60 students. Both provide a balanced education in pharmaceutical sciences, and the combined admission for all the programmes is 160, which is the number of students the college has admitted to pursue pharmacy studies. For admission in Sarojini College of Pharmacy, Kolhapur, candidates are required to meet eligibility criteria set both by the institute and regulatory bodies. Generally, completion of 10+2 or equivalent examination with Physics, Chemistry and Biology/Mathematics as compulsory subjects is required for admissions in B.Pharma and 10+2 with Science subjects for D.Pharma course.
